Compare all specifications:
1993 Chevrolet Corsica | 2001 Mercedes-Benz SL | |
Make | Chevrolet |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| Corsica | SL |
Year Released | 1993 | 2001 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 2189 cc | 4966 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 8 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 108 HP | 302 HP |
Engine RPM | 5200 RPM | 5600 RPM |
Torque | 176 Nm | 460 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3200 RPM | 2700 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 89 mm | 97 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 88 mm | 84 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 9.0:1 | 10.0:1 |
Drive Type | Front |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 2 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1200 kg | 1845 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4660 mm | 4540 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1740 mm | 1820 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1430 mm | 1300 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2630 mm | 2570 mm |
